
Andile Ncube shares mansion progress after costly building error
JOHANNESBURG —
Media personality Andile Ncube has shown off his dream mansion under construction after overcoming a costly building mistake. The Metro FM presenter gave fans a glimpse of the house in a video tour on his YouTube channel.
The 43-year-old shared he is “very happy” with the progress. Last week, he showed followers the building site and explained his vision while displaying future house plans.
The project faced a major hurdle when Ncube made an expensive error three months ago. He admitted: “I made a mistake and it’s the most costly mistake I’ve ever made. Anybody that’s building your house can only advise you, at the end of the day it’s your house and you make a decision. When my contractor said they need to do my slab, they gave me the costing for it. I said I’m going to try and see if I can get better costing. I did and they said it wasn’t a good idea.”
This cost-cutting attempt backfired when self-sourced workers produced unacceptable results. The presenter confirmed losing R100,000 as all previous work required complete removal and redoing.
Ncube moved forward by accepting responsibility: “It’s been two to three months since then, things have changed. I’ve picked myself up, admitted to my losses because I was the one at fault. I said let’s go and start all over again.”
The TV host remains optimistic despite the setback, emphasizing: “I’m very happy right now and it’s all coming along.” His mansion represents a long-held dream now taking shape.
